On Jan. 1, 2019, Alectra Utilities Corporation and Guelph Hydro
Electric Systems Inc. completed the merger of their two electricity
distribution utilities.
Alectra is now the largest municipally-owned electric
utility in Canada by customer base, serving more than one
million homes and businesses in Ontario's Greater Golden
Horseshoe area.
Gowling WLG advised Alectra Utilities Corporation and Alectra
Inc. with respect to this transaction with a team that included
Robert Hull, Cara Stoller and Sachin Seth (energy,
corporate/M&A) and Paul Carenza (tax).
